An occurrence that materially and adversely affects the vessel's seaworthiness or fitness for service or route, including but not limited to fire, flooding or failure of or damage to fixed fire-extinguishing systems, lifesaving equipment, auxiliary power generating equipment, or bilge pumping systems. [1] The term marine casualty includes any accidental grounding, or any occurrence involving damage to a vessel, its apparel, gear or cargo, or injury or loss of life of any person including any person diving from a vessel and using underwater breathing apparatus. Casualties such as collisions, allisions, fires, loss of main propulsion, pollution, and deaths are required to be reported via phone as well as e-mail. The statutes, as written, are broad in nature and are supplemented by more extensive regulatory requirements set forth in Title 46, Code of Federal Regulations, Part 4 (Marine Casualties and Investigations) and Title 46, Code of Federal Regulations, Part 5 (Marine Investigation Regulations - Personnel Actions). The jurisdictional reach of the Coast Guard related to investigating marine casualties involving foreign-flag vessels is generally restricted to the navigable waters of the United States, which includes waters seaward from the coastline to 12 nautical miles.[2]. In accordance with 46 CFR 4.06 the marine employer shall have each individual who is directly involved in the incident chemically tested for drug and alcohol use if the casualty is or is likely to become a Serious Marine Incident. Actual or constructive total loss of any self-propelled vessel, not subject to inspection under 46 USC 3301; A discharge of oil of 10,000 gallons or more into the navigable waters of the U.S. whether or not resulting from a marine casualty; A discharge of a reportable quantity of a hazardous substance into the navigable waters of the U.S., or a release of a reportable quantity of a hazardous substance into the environment of the U.S., whether or not resulting from a marine casualty. The federal statutes allow for imposition of a civil penalty of $5,000 for every proven breach of the Inland Navigational Rules (33 USC 2072 (a)) and $25,000 for every instance of negligent navigation (46 USC 2302(a)).
